Notable Individuals with the Surname Medaris

Throughout history, there have been several notable individuals with the surname Medaris who have made significant contributions to their fields and communities. One such individual is John B. Medaris, a prominent American military officer and engineer who played a key role in the development of ballistic missiles during the Cold War.

Another notable figure is Anna Medaris Miller, a well-known health and wellness journalist and editor who has written for major publications and websites. Both of these individuals have helped to bring attention to the name Medaris and its significance in their respective fields.
